Rare 1960's United States Navy Gyrodyne QH-50 DASH (Drone Anti-Submarine Helicopter) large Okinawan-made jacket patch. DASH was an integral part of Fleet Rehabilitation and Modernization (FRAM) program implemented in the 1950's to assist in upgrading the US Navy's Fleet in response to the rapid production of submarines by the Soviet Union. Patch depicts a DASH drone with a caricature face wearing a Navy cap soaring above a submarine with the letters DASH along the top.
